Output 12b86a7870bead94a2d301112521fd53fa81787fc63453139dd3a7d5cd4ba0b5:13

value
10673119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75a7b641f8a67a8cdd6b9ca97ab6d561b13b3a57 OP_EQUAL
address
3CR7tpQGq56yKCi9z4SvtEPGXynCxRfaY6
transaction
12b86a7870bead94a2d301112521fd53fa81787fc63453139dd3a7d5cd4ba0b5
spent
true